Abstract
A dry type multilayer analysis element comprises at least one porous medium layer comprising a membrane filter, to which an antigen (or antibody) is immobilized, and at least one reagent layer through which a substance(s) which did not participate in an antigen-antibody reaction can permeate. The multilayer analysis element is effective for assaying components present in body fluids, blood, urine, etc., in a simple manner.
 
Claims
What is claimed is:

1. A multilayer analysis element comprising:

(A) a spreading layer consisting essentially of a textile;

(B) a porous medium layer having immobilized therein a substance which causes a competitive antigen-antibody reaction to form a bound antigen-antibody complex; and

(C) a reagent layer which permeates an unbound free antigen or antibody, wherein the porous medium layer is selected from the group consisting of a membrane filter, woven or knitted fabrics, a non-woven fabric and a water-permeable paper and is interposed between said spreading layer and said reagent layer and the reagent layer comprises a porous material and, as a binder a hydrophilic high molecular weight substance

BRIEF DESCRIPTION OF THE DRAWINGS

FIG. 1 is a schematic cross sectional view of a multilayer analysis element comprising light permeable support 10 having provided thereon, in order, reagent layer 20 and porous medium layer 50 to which an antibody (or antigen) has been immobilized.

FIG. 2 is a schematic cross sectional view of a multilayer analysis element comprising reagent layer 20 and porous medium layer 50, adhesive layer 40 being provided therebetween.

FIG. 3 is a schematic cross sectional view of a multilayer analysis element having a structure such 15 that a light shielding layer 30 is provided between reagent layer 20 and porous medium layer 50 of the multilayer analysis element having the structure shown in FIG. 1 and spreading layer 60--for uniform spreading of an aqueous sample solution--is further provided on porous medium layer 50.
